About Retirement Visa Law in Armenia, Colombia

Retirement Visa in Armenia, Colombia allows individuals who have reached retirement age to live in the country. This visa allows retirees to enjoy the benefits of living in beautiful Armenia while also having access to healthcare and other services.

Local Laws Overview

Some key aspects of Retirement Visa in Armenia, Colombia include proving a stable income, obtaining health insurance, and meeting the age requirement. The visa is typically valid for up to three years, with the possibility of renewal. It is important to comply with all local laws and regulations to maintain legal status in the country.

Frequently Asked Questions

1. Can I work in Armenia with a Retirement Visa?

No, a Retirement Visa does not permit you to work in Armenia.

2. What are the income requirements for a Retirement Visa?

Applicants must prove a stable monthly income that meets the minimum requirement set by the government.

3. Do I need health insurance for a Retirement Visa?

Yes, health insurance is a requirement for obtaining a Retirement Visa in Armenia.

4. Can I bring my family with me on a Retirement Visa?

Family members can apply for a dependent visa to accompany the retiree in Armenia.

5. How long does it take to process a Retirement Visa application?

Processing times can vary, but typically take several weeks to a few months.

6. What happens if my Retirement Visa expires?

If your visa expires, you may face penalties or be required to leave the country. It is important to renew your visa before it expires.

7. Can I travel outside of Armenia with a Retirement Visa?

Yes, you can travel outside of Armenia with a Retirement Visa, but make sure to check the visa requirements of other countries you plan to visit.

8. Can I apply for permanent residency with a Retirement Visa?

After living in Armenia for a certain period of time, retirees may be eligible to apply for permanent residency.

9. What documents do I need to submit for a Retirement Visa application?

Typical documents include proof of income, health insurance, a valid passport, and a completed application form.
